The Europa League is the second tier of European football behind the Champions League and allows teams from across Europe the opportunity to get experience against other European teams. The Europa League is made up of teams that do not finish high enough in their respective leagues to get into the Champions league.
It also involves teams that win their national cup such as the FA Cup in England competition and those teams that get knocked out in the opening stage of the Champions league and there are also some places given for Fair play.

The draw for the last 32 of the Europa League was made on Friday 16th December and looks like this:
| Porto | v | Manchester City |
| Ajax | v | Manchester United |
| Lokomotiv Moscow | v | Athletic Bilbao |
| Salzburg | v | Metallist Kharkiv |
| Stoke | v | Valencia |
| Rubin Kazan | v | Olympiakos |
| AZ Alkmaar | v | Anderlecht |
| Lazio | v | Atletico Madrid |
| Steaua Bucharest | v | Twente |
| Vikoria Plzen | v | Schalke |
| Wisla Krakow | v | Standard Liega |
| Braga | v | Besiktas |
| Udinese | v | PAOK Salonika |
| Trabzonspor | v | PSV Eindhoven |
| Hannover | v | Brugge |
| Legia Warsaw | v | Sporting Lisbon |
The two-legged last 32 ties are due to take place on 16th and 23rd February 2012.
